Hi Everyone,
I wanted to clear up the confusion that was created by program host Nancy Hornback during a recent sell of a G.I.L.I item. There are no plans for Lisa Robertson to return to QVC. Nancy was speculating that Lisa, with all her talents, will probably be doing something special in the future. I confirmed that Nancy did not mean to imply that Lisa would be returning to QVC, nor did she mean to imply that she knew what Lisa had in store for the future. I am sorry for the confusion this recent comment caused and hope this helps clear up what was actually meant.
Have a great rest of the week!
